Product Highlights

Intelligent Fiber Shuffle for Multi-Plane AI Networks

Shuffle Cables provide a structured way to redistribute NIC traffic across multiple switches and network planes, transforming traditionally complex cross-connections into organized, high-density fiber assemblies. In large-scale AI and HPC clusters, where multi-plane architectures multiply physical-layer complexity, Shuffle technology ensures that traffic flows remain balanced, scalable, and logically structured. By predefining fiber mappings and enabling multi-path connectivity, it reduces cabling disorder and operational risk while preserving high performance for latency-sensitive workloads

Q:
What are Shuffle Solutions, and why are they needed?
A:
Shuffle Solutions, including Shuffle Boxes and Multifiber Shuffle Assemblies, are designed to organize and redistribute high-density fiber interconnections in high-density AI and HPC data centers. They streamline cabling layouts, reduce installation errors, and support scalable network architectures while maintaining high signal integrity.
Q:
How do Shuffle Solutions improve scalability in data centers?
A:
Shuffle Solutions support seamless expansion by redistributing fiber channels across switches and servers, optimizing port utilization and simplifying link management. This flattening of the network topology ensures efficient infrastructure utilization and simplifies the addition of new hardware.
Q:
What types of Shuffle Solutions are available?
A:
Shuffle Boxes: Passive modules housed in customizable enclosures that centralize fiber terminations and enable structured optical routing. Multifiber Shuffle Assemblies: Preorganized cable systems offering flexible fiber redistribution for structured or point-to-point cabling.
